Vegan pop-up market at Tron Bar and Kitchen

9th February 2018 by Paul Trainer

Tron Bar & Kitchen have announced their first event of the year, a vegan pop-up market evening on Wednesday 21st February from 5pm to 9pm. Featuring over ten of Scotland’s finest vegan food suppliers, the evening pop-up event will be an ideal opportunity for those looking to stock up on high-quality locally sourced vegan produce. Tron Theatre Company present new festive kids show Tinsel Toon

17th November 2017 by Paul Trainer

Tron Theatre Company have devised a brand new festive show for 3-6 year-olds. Designer Anna Orton is transforming the small studio space at the theatre into Tinsel Toon, a charming place where all manner of funny wee characters dwell. Mark Thomas to trespass at Tron Theatre show

16th February 2016 by Paul Trainer

Comedian Mark Thomas, a man referred to by the Metropolitan Police as a 'general rabble-rouser', will return to Glasgow in April with his latest tour. Trespass, Mark’s sell-out Edinburgh Fringe 2015 show, carries on from where his previous show 100 Acts of Minor Dissent left off.
